About Us
The Frank Lloyd Wright Trust is a Chicago-based not-for-profit organization that renews the vision of Frank Lloyd Wright through programs and educational initiatives about architecture, design and culture to perpetuate Wright’s all-inclusive artistic vision and belief in the integrity of the natural and built environment.
The Trust conducts ongoing historic preservation and operates public tours, programs and events at major Wright sites, including his Home and Studio (1889/1898) in Oak Park, a Chicago suburban community; The Rookery Light Court (1905-07) in downtown Chicago; Unity Temple (1905-08) in Oak Park; the Frederick C. Robie House (1908-10) in Chicago’s Hyde Park; and the Emil Bach House (1915) in Chicago’s Rogers Park.
The mission of the Trust is to engage, educate and inspire the public through architecture, design and the legacy of Frank Lloyd Wright, and to preserve the Trust's historic sites and collections.
